How they compare

Middle East, North Africa, Afghanistan & Pakistan (IDA & IBRD) currently reports 28.95 billion constant 2023 US$ against 2.01 billion constant 2023 US$ in Iraq, a difference of 26.94 billion constant 2023 US$.

That makes Middle East, North Africa, Afghanistan & Pakistan (IDA & IBRD)'s figure about 14.4 times Iraq's.

Across all 52 years both countries report, Middle East, North Africa, Afghanistan & Pakistan (IDA & IBRD) has been ahead every year.

Iraq ranks 19th and Middle East, North Africa, Afghanistan & Pakistan (IDA & IBRD) ranks 21st of 181 countries.

Middle East, North Africa, Afghanistan & Pakistan (IDA & IBRD) has averaged higher in every one of the 6 decades both report.

Net official development assistance (ODA) consists of disbursements of loans made on concessional terms (net of repayments of principal) and grants by official agencies of the members of the Development Assistance Committee (DAC), by multilateral institutions, and by non-DAC countries to promote economic development and welfare in countries and territories in the DAC list of ODA recipients. It includes loans with a grant element of at least 25 percent (calculated at a rate of discount of 10 percent). Net official aid refers to aid flows (net of repayments) from official donors to countries and territories in part II of the DAC list of recipients: more advanced countries of Central and Eastern Europe, the countries of the former Soviet Union, and certain advanced developing countries and territories. Official aid is provided under terms and conditions similar to those for ODA. Part II of the DAC List was abolished in 2005. The collection of data on official aid and other resource flows to Part II countries ended with 2004 data. Data are in constant 2023 U.S. dollars.
